Note that compilation of a module may not begin until its dependencies have been built. + +GHC Jobserver Protocol +~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~ + +The GHC Jobserver Protocol was specified in `GHC proposal #540 <https://github.com/ghc-proposals/ghc-proposals/blob/master/proposals/0540-jsem.rst>`__. + +This protocol allows +a server to dynamically invoke many instances of a client process, +while restricting all of those instances to use no more than <n> capabilities. +This is achieved by coordination over a system semaphore (either a POSIX +semaphore in the case of Linux and Darwin, or a Win32 semaphore +in the case of Windows platforms). + +There are two kinds of participants in the GHC Jobserver protocol: + +- The *jobserver* creates a system semaphore with a certain number of + available tokens. + + Each time the jobserver wants to spawn a new jobclient subprocess, it **must** + first acquire a single token from the semaphore, before spawning + the subprocess. This token **must** be released once the subprocess terminates. + + Once work is finished, the jobserver **must** destroy the semaphore it created. + +- A *jobclient* is a subprocess spawned by the jobserver or another jobclient. + + Each jobclient starts with one available token (its *implicit token*, + which was acquired by the parent which spawned it), and can request more + tokens through the Jobserver Protocol by waiting on the semaphore. + + Each time a jobclient wants to spawn a new jobclient subprocess, it **must** + pass on a single token to the child jobclient. This token can either be the + jobclient's implicit token, or another token which the jobclient acquired + from the semaphore. + + Each jobclient **must** release exactly as many tokens as it has acquired from + the semaphore (this does not include the implicit tokens). + + GHC itself acts as a jobclient which can be enabled by using the flag ``-jsem``. + +.. ghc-flag:: -jsem + :shortdesc: When compiling with :ghc-flag:`--make`, coordinate with + other processes through the semaphore ⟨sem⟩ to compile + modules in parallel. + :type: dynamic + :category: misc + + Perform compilation in parallel when possible, coordinating with other + processes through the semaphore ⟨sem⟩ (specified as a string). + Error if the semaphore doesn't exist. + + Use of ``-jsem`` will override use of :ghc-flag:``-j[⟨n⟩]``, + and vice-versa. + .. _multi-home-units: Multiple Home Units |
